I don't know, but I prefer to use the basic protocol and this is matter for tadoX. My only question was, if it could be possible to integrate the home assistant matter solution in domoticz? Somebody did this also some times ago for the mqtt auto-explore I think.

Another advantage of matter is, that it works in homekit and you don't have to use homebridge for this devices. It's not sure, that homebridge-edomatics plugin will work with the next homebridge 2.0 version.

Just a heads up, the Ikea Zigbee bulbs are on offer and vanishing quickly to be replaced by a Matter only eco-system. Already at my local branch there are only basic WW bulbs available (2 types). A real shame as Ikea was a great source of Zigbee stuff. Would love to see some kind of USB border router and matter2mqtt docker become established.
